PROCEDURE
实验过程
Ethyl 1-formyl-4-oxo-4H-quinolizine-3-carboxylate (300 mg, 1.22 mmol) and 6-chloro-1,2,3,4-tetrahydroisoquinolinium chloride (267 mg, 1.59 mmol) were dissolved in 6.2 mL of dichloroethane, and the reaction was neutralized by adding triethylamine dropwise to reach pH 7. The reaction mixture was re-acidified by adding glacial acetic acid (420 μl, 7.34 mmol). MP-Cyanoborohydride resin (1 spatula tip, excess) was added, and the reaction was stirred and heated at 120° C. for 20 minutes in a Emrys Optimizer™ microwave. The crude reaction mixture was filtered with methanol, concentrated in vacuo and redissolved in dimethylsulfoxide, then was purified by reverse phase HPLC, eluting with 20-90% acetonitrile in water to afford ethyl 1-[(6-chloro-3,4-dihydroisoquinolin-2(1H)-yl)methyl]-4-oxo-4H-quinolizine-3-carboxylate that gave a proton NMR spectrum consistent with theory and a mass ion (ES+) of 397.0.
